AwwBenny Farrell Buie, a beloved patriarch and vibrant soul, was born on July 12, 1933, in Big Sandy, Tennessee. He was the son of Thomas and Katie (Moon) Buie. He departed from this life on November 4, 2025, leaving behind a legacy that will forever be cherished by his family and friends.

Benny dedicated a significant portion of his life to his career as a Pipe Fitter for Revere Copper and Brass. His work ethic, craftsmanship, and commitment to his profession were evident in everything he did. Benny was not only a skilled tradesman but also a remarkable man known for his love of home improvements and real estate ventures. His passion for buying and selling houses allowed him to infuse his unique style into various homes, creating spaces filled with warmth and character.

Beyond his professional accomplishments, Benny had an exuberant spirit that embraced life's pleasures. He found joy in ballroom dancing, effortlessly gliding across the floor, often bringing smiles to those who gathered at social gatherings. He particularly cherished the simple yet profound joys of life, especially his cherished family dog, a faithful companion who brought him comfort and companionship.

Benny was a proud member of the Loyal Order of The Moose, where he formed lasting friendships and shared camaraderie with fellow members. His warm heart and giving nature were evident in all aspects of his life, as he created memories with those around him.

He is survived by his beloved son, Lawrence Buie, and dear daughter, Loretta Weaver; as well as a brother Jessie (Colleen) Buie; many grandchildren and a loving friend Mary Skevington. Sadly he was preceded in death by his parents and 4 siblings, but the memories shared will always remain.

Benny also mourned the loss of his beloved daughter, Lisa Joyce Buie, and four siblings, whose absence is felt deeply. Their spirits continue to live on in the memories of their love and the stories they shared.

Benny Farrell Buie will forever be remembered as a loving father, friend, and a man who embraced life with open arms. His legacy of love, laughter, and unyielding spirit will continue to light the way for those who knew him.
